jhat 是Java堆分析工具(Java heap Analyzes Tool). 在JDK6u7之后成為標配. 使用該命令需要有一定的Java開發經驗,官方不對此工具提供技術支持和客戶服務。 用法: 參數: options 可選命令行參數,請參考下面的 Options ...
原文: https: blog.csdn.net cc article details 最近在進一步學習support技能的時候,了解到分析Dump的重要性,經過學習,做一些筆記。 一 什么是Dump文件。Dump文件時進程的內存鏡像。可以把程序的執行狀態保存到Dump文件中。Dump文件分為內核模式Dump和用戶模式Dump。其中內核模式Dump是操作系統創建的崩潰轉儲,例如藍屏Dump。而在我 ...
2021-01-18 18:42 0 3839 推薦指數:
jhat 是Java堆分析工具(Java heap Analyzes Tool). 在JDK6u7之后成為標配. 使用該命令需要有一定的Java開發經驗,官方不對此工具提供技術支持和客戶服務。 用法: 參數: options 可選命令行參數,請參考下面的 Options ...
GC 日志分析工具: http://gceasy.io/ JVM Dump 文件分析工具: IBM HeapAnalyzer ...
jstack和線程dump分析 java程序性能分析之thread dump和heap dump 一、【內存dump】 jmap –dump:live,format=b,file=heap.bin <pid> 二、【線程dump】 jstack是java虛擬機自帶的一種堆棧 ...
獲取方式: 1. jdk 自帶啟動參數 -XX:+HeapDumpBeforeFullGC -XX:HeapDumpPath=/x/x 產生dump日志,然后用visualVm分析 2. jmap 命令(結合jps) jps -l 獲取對應java 進程pid ...
java獲取內存dump的幾種方式 1、獲取內存詳情:jmap -dump:format=b,file=e.bin pid 這種方式可以用 jvisualvm.exe 進行內存分析,或者采用 Eclipse Memory Analysis Tools (MAT)這個工具 獲取內存dump ...
core文件,jstack工具可以用來獲得core文件的java stack和native stack的 ...
IBM HeapAnalyzer是一款免費的JVM內存堆的圖形分析工具,它可以有效的列舉堆的內存使用狀況,幫助分析Java內存泄漏的原因。 功能與MAT類似。 1.下載 https://www.ibm.com/developerworks/community/groups/service ...